Arriving a little too late to see much action in WW2, a few US M20 57mm recoiless rifles. Scotia NE024 (57-80mm RCL) crewed by H&R US332 (US WW2 Infantry gun crew kneeling).

The Panther is used for a wide range of military roles, including combat assault, fire support, anti-submarine warfare, anti-surface warfare, search and rescue, and medical evacuation. AS565 Panther. An AS565 Panther of the French Navy. Role. utility military helicopter.
